A letter to the editor in the Dallas Morning News today incorrectly stated, "RISD’s testing scores have declined continu...
11/03/2021

A letter to the editor in the Dallas Morning News today incorrectly stated, "RISD’s testing scores have declined continuously". We think it is important to set the record straight, as Richardson ISD has shown steady progress academically over the last decade. And while there were slight declines during Covid, as there were in every single district in the country, RISD showed smaller losses than many surrounding school districts. Student proficiency fell nationwide as a result of Covid and related interruptions to learning. But Richardson ISD stude...
10/08/2021

Student proficiency fell nationwide as a result of Covid and related interruptions to learning. But Richardson ISD student proficiency fell less than most surrounding districts in Dallas County in both reading and math. While we are right to want to support our students in recovering from the learning loss that occurred during Covid, we should also celebrate the amazing job our RISD teachers did despite challenging circumstances.
